Predictive maintenance is transforming the way industries manage their equipment, especially in critical systems like pressurization components. Artificial Intelligence (AI) plays a crucial role in enhancing the efficiency and reliability of these systems by predicting failures before they occur.
Understanding Pressurization Components
Pressurization components are essential in many industries, including aerospace, manufacturing, and HVAC systems. They maintain specific pressure levels to ensure safety, performance, and longevity of equipment. Monitoring these components traditionally involved manual inspections and scheduled maintenance, which could lead to unexpected failures.
The Shift to Predictive Maintenance
Predictive maintenance leverages data analysis and machine learning algorithms to forecast equipment failures. This approach reduces downtime and maintenance costs, while increasing safety and operational efficiency. AI algorithms analyze vast amounts of sensor data to identify patterns indicative of potential issues.
How AI Enhances Predictive Maintenance
- Data Analysis: AI processes real-time sensor data from pressurization systems to detect anomalies.
- Failure Prediction: Machine learning models predict when a component might fail based on historical failure data.
- Maintenance Scheduling: AI suggests optimal times for maintenance, avoiding unnecessary inspections and repairs.
Benefits of AI-Driven Predictive Maintenance
Implementing AI in predictive maintenance offers several benefits:
- Reduced Downtime: Early detection prevents unexpected failures.
- Cost Savings: Maintenance is performed only when necessary, reducing expenses.
- Enhanced Safety: Predicting failures minimizes risks to personnel and equipment.
- Extended Equipment Life: Timely maintenance extends the lifespan of pressurization components.
Challenges and Future Directions
Despite its advantages, integrating AI into predictive maintenance faces challenges such as data quality, system integration, and the need for skilled personnel. Future developments aim to improve AI algorithms’ accuracy and expand their applications across different industries.
